I have a Slant Fin oil burner. It's about 5 years old. I could not get it to run even after bleeding it several times, I hooked up a fuel can directly and it still would not run, so the next day I went and bought a new pump, filter and nozzle. When I start it it runs for about a minute or two then shuts down. To get it started I have to bleed it again, then it runs for another minute or two. The only thing I havn't changed is the INTERUPTED IGNITION OIL PRIMARY CONTROL R7184B 1032. Do you think this should solve the problem?

5 Normal reset time for the Beckett primary is around 15 seconds, but continual reset attempts will lock out even this mode. If you hold the reset button down for an additional 60 seconds, it should reset from the extra lockout, and fire back up. Be warned, though, there will be some additional rumbling and possibly some smoke as the excess oil burns off.
